In the first of two episodes this week, Filibuster is here to break down the games that were. Jason, Adam, and Ben talk about D.C. United versus the Chicago Fire and then D.C. United against Orlando City. We talk about the play of Adrian Perez, Edison Flores, Drew Skundrich, and Paul Arriola, before talking about what went right and what went wrong in these games.
